💡
原文英文,约1100词,阅读约需4分钟。
📝
内容提要
本文讨论了机器学习中的过拟合问题及其解决方法。过拟合是指模型过度学习训练数据的细节,导致无法有效泛化。通过可视化模型预测和比较训练与测试集的准确性,可以诊断过拟合。为解决过拟合,建议简化模型,例如降低多项式回归的次数,以提高模型对新数据的泛化能力。
🎯
关键要点
- 过拟合是机器学习模型中常见的问题,指模型过度学习训练数据的细节,导致无法有效泛化。
- 诊断过拟合的方法包括可视化模型预测与实际数据的比较,以及检查训练集和测试集的准确性差异。
- 通过降低多项式回归的次数来简化模型,可以有效解决过拟合问题,提高模型对新数据的泛化能力。
- 在示例中,使用多项式回归模型的次数从10降到3,显著改善了模型的泛化能力,训练和测试的均方误差差异减小。
❓
延伸问答
什么是机器学习中的过拟合?
过拟合是指模型过度学习训练数据的细节,导致无法有效泛化到新数据。
如何诊断机器学习模型的过拟合?
可以通过可视化模型预测与实际数据的比较,或检查训练集和测试集的准确性差异来诊断过拟合。
如何解决机器学习中的过拟合问题?
解决过拟合的一个有效方法是简化模型,例如降低多项式回归的次数。
降低多项式回归的次数如何影响模型的泛化能力?
降低多项式回归的次数可以减少模型对训练数据的过度拟合,从而提高对新数据的泛化能力。
在多项式回归中,如何判断模型是否过拟合?
可以通过比较训练集和测试集的均方误差,如果训练误差远低于测试误差,则可能存在过拟合。
在示例中,如何通过可视化来诊断过拟合?
通过绘制模型预测曲线与训练和测试数据的散点图,可以直观地观察模型是否过拟合。
➡️